The SL2010 Telemetry System provides underground data communication in the mining industry and is mostly utilised as an underground Environmental Monitoring and Fire Detection Solution.

The network is based on LonWorks® technology and implemented as free topology. It is custom configurable and expandable based on specific mining layouts.
APPLICATIONS:
  • Environmental monitoring such as CO Gas, CH4, O2, H2S, air flow, air temperature, humidity and smoke
  • Fire Detection
  • Status monitoring i.e. ventilation door open/close
  • Monitoring of dam levels and pump status
  • Substation monitoring for currents, voltage protection and relay status
  • Conveyor belt monitoring

The SL2010 Telemetry solution continuously captures, stores and displays telemetry data.
Information is available by remote web access and reporting can be customised to user requirements.
